T11L: T11L is the slowest turn on the circuit and you will need to brake very hard and very late going down the gears to 2nd , before making a slightly early turn-in, just clipping the inside kerb. Beware that the braking zone leading in to this turn is rather tricky and slippery. I’ve lost count of how many times I’ve spun out here, either during braking or when coming back on the throttle exiting. In the movie and on the replay you can see me making a braking error here. Then it is time to negotiate complex 2 which is a series of turns you’ll want to straightline as much as possible in order to keep up a smooth and gentle acceleration

T12L (Complex2): T12 is almost a continuation of T11 and both turns are driven as one, single 90-degree left-hand turn.

Attempt to hit the apexes as precisely as you can in these turns and keep it nice and tidy all the way through it. If you build up excessive speed you’ll run the risk of going wide and missing the coming apex which will then make it even harder to get back up to speed and back on the racingline.

T13R (Complex2): You’ll go to 3rd gear just before mid-turn, putting your right hand side tires over the kerbing.

T14L (Complex2): Entering T14L it is only too easy to loose the car due to a pushing front-end. It is usually necessary to briefly lift off the throttle upon entering T14. Using the kerbs here does not pay off, as the risk of spinning out is simply too high.

T15R (Complex2): Before entering T15 you can go to 4th gear, try to hit the apex very precisely, and use all the road available on the exit. You exit this turn on the far left-hand side of the track and will need to enter the final turn from the right hand side of the track, while braking and going down a gear before T16. As you approach T16 your car is positioned pointing diagonally across the track and during the very brief space of time where the steering is actually at center, brake, before taking a slightly early turn-in to T16.

T16L: Exit in 3rd getting back on the throttle as soon as possible and now all that is left is the short dash to the start-finish line.

This concludes one lap at Mills.
